What Does MPG Mean? Clarifying the Acronym
What does mpg mean? MPG stands for miles per gallon. In practical terms, it is a measure of how many miles a vehicle can travel on one gallon of fuel. The higher the MPG figure, the more fuel‑efficient the vehicle is presumed to be, assuming the same driving conditions. Professionals and enthusiasts often shorten the term to MPG, but you will also see the phrase transformed into “miles per UK gallon” or “miles per US gallon” depending on the context.
In the United Kingdom, the concept is commonly discussed in terms of the imperial (or UK) gallon, which is larger than the US gallon. When you read MPG figures in UK brochures or on the new car sides, it is usually the imperial gallon that has been used for calculation. This can lead to some confusion when comparing MPG figures across markets that rely on different gallon sizes. Understanding which gallon is being used helps you make accurate comparisons and informed choices.
What Does MPG Mean? A Short History of the Term
The idea behind MPG is straightforward, but the way it is measured has evolved. Early in the automotive era, fuel economy was estimated through manual tests and anecdotal experience. As cars became more sophisticated and regulatory demands increased, official testing regimes were introduced to provide consistent, comparable data. In the United States, the Environmental Protection Agency (EPA) standardised fuel economy testing, while in Europe the New European Driving Cycle (NEDC) and later the Worldwide Harmonised Light Vehicles Test Procedure (WLTP) have defined official figures. In the UK, the use of WLTP figures is common for official fuel economy data, with both miles per gallon and litres per 100 kilometres (L/100km) shown for convenience.

Official Test Cycles: EPA, WLTP, and NEDC
Different regions use different test cycles to estimate fuel economy. The EPA test in the United States uses a series of city and highway simulations and combines them into a “combined MPG” figure. In Europe, the NEDC previously served a similar purpose, but it tended to overstate efficiency in many modern vehicles. The WLTP replaced the NEDC in many markets and aims to provide figures that more closely mirror real driving by incorporating more realistic speeds, temperatures, and driving patterns. When you see MPG on a brochure, it’s usually paired with either WLTP or NEDC‑based data, depending on the country and the date of issue.

Converting and Comparing MPG Across Units
If you want to compare fuel economy across vehicles tested in different regions, understanding the conversion is essential. The two most common conversions are between MPG and L/100km, and between MPG values based on different gallons (US vs UK). Here are the practical rules of thumb you’ll use most often.
- MPG (US gallons) to L/100km: L/100km = 235.214583 / MPG (US). A higher MPGUS yields a lower L/100km, which is what you want to see.
- MPG (UK imperial gallons) to L/100km: L/100km = 282.481 / MPG (UK). The imperial gallon is larger, so the conversion factor is higher.
- To compare MPG figures directly, always check whether the MPG is calculated using US gallons or imperial gallons, and note whether the data are WLTP, NEDC, or EPA based.
Example conversions help to illustrate the idea. If a car is rated at 50 MPG (US gallons), that equates to about 4.71 L/100km. If the same figure is quoted as 50 MPG (UK imperial gallons), it corresponds to roughly 5.65 L/100km. As you can see, the same numeric mpg can lead to different litres per 100 kilometres depending on which gallon is used and which test cycle the figure derives from.

Real‑World MPG vs Official Numbers
Real‑world MPG is influenced by a range of factors outside the manufacturer’s control: traffic levels, route choice, weather, tyre condition, load, and driving style. Aggressive acceleration, rapid braking, and frequent idling can dramatically reduce the miles per gallon you experience. Conversely, smooth driving, gradual acceleration, and coasting can improve mpg. In the UK, many drivers find their real‑world figures differ from the official WLTP or EPA data by several miles per gallon. That discrepancy is normal and highlights the importance of personal driving patterns when evaluating a car’s fuel economy.
Why Real‑World Variations Occur
Several practical reasons explain why real‑world mpg often falls short of the lab figure. Airport runs, school runs, and city traffic create stop‑start conditions that do not resemble steady highway cruising. Cold starts consume extra fuel until the engine and transmission reach optimum operating temperature. Tyre pressure, wheel alignment, and aerodynamic drag from roof racks or roof boxes can further influence efficiency. Even the choice of transmission—manual, torque‑rich automatic, or CVT—has a meaningful impact on mpg in day‑to‑day conditions.

Petrol, Diesel, Hybrid, and Plug‑in Hybrids
Petrol (gasoline) cars have historically offered good energy density and reasonable MPG figures, though improvements have slowed as engines approach theoretical efficiency limits. Diesel engines typically deliver higher mpg on long journeys due to their higher compression ratios and energy content per litre, but emissions regulations and real‑world testing have influenced their popularity. Hybrids combine an internal combustion engine with one or more electric motors to achieve better overall mpg by recovering energy during braking and reducing engine idling. Plug‑in hybrids extend this by allowing a portion of daily travel to be covered using electricity alone, potentially delivering very high mpg, particularly for short urban commutes.
Electric Vehicles and the MPGe Concept
Electric vehicles (EVs) do not use petrol or diesel, so their fuel economy is usually described in miles per gallon equivalent (MPGe) rather than MPG. MPGe converts the energy content of electricity into a distance covered per unit of energy, providing a comparable metric for battery‑powered cars. When you see MPGe figures, remember they serve a similar purpose to MPG but on a different energy basis. For readers focusing specifically on MPG, it’s useful to understand that EVs can achieve very high MPGe values but are not measured in MPG in the traditional sense.

City, Highway, and Combined Figures
Official data often present three numbers: city MPG, highway MPG, and combined MPG. The city figure reflects urban conditions with more stop‑start driving, while the highway figure will typically be higher due to steady speeds. The combined figure is a weighted average designed to represent typical mixed driving. When planning a long journey, focus on the combined MPG as a realistic baseline, but also consider how your regular routes align with the city or highway figures.

Practical Tips to Improve Your MPG
Whether you own a petrol, diesel, hybrid, or electric vehicle, there are practical steps you can take to improve MPG and reduce running costs.
Adopt Efficient Driving Habits
Gentle acceleration, smooth gear changes, and early anticipation of traffic lights can significantly reduce fuel consumption. Maintaining steady speeds, using cruise control on highways where appropriate, and avoiding excessive idling all contribute to better mpg figures over time.
Maintenance Matters
Regular servicing, clean air filters, and ensuring tyres are correctly inflated are simple but effective ways to boost mpg. Under‑inflated tyres increase rolling resistance, which lowers fuel economy. Checking tyre pressures at least monthly and before long trips is a quick win for efficiency.
Reduce Vehicle Weight and Drag
Deleting unnecessary roof racks, bike carriers, or roof cargo when not in use can improve aerodynamics and save fuel on longer journeys. Lightening the vehicle by removing unneeded cargo also helps mpg, especially for older vehicles with less efficient engines.
Plan Routes and Use Efficient Transport Options
Choosing routes with fewer stops, combining trips, and using public transport for short hops can be more economical in the long run. For many, hybrid and plug‑in hybrid models shine in cities where electric propulsion can be used for most daily trips, minimising fuel consumption.
Calculating Your Own MPG: A Simple Guide
Measuring your own fuel economy can be enlightening and helps you track trends over time. Here’s a straightforward method to calculate your real‑world MPG.
- Fill the fuel tank completely and reset the trip odometer or note the current odometer reading.
- Drive normally until it’s time to refuel again.
- Fill the tank again and record the amount of fuel used (in litres or gallons) and the distance travelled (in miles).
- MPG = miles driven / gallons used.
If you prefer metric units, you can calculate L/100km by dividing the litres used by the kilometres travelled and then multiplying by 100. This exercise helps you understand how changes in your driving pattern affect your fuel economy.

Is MPG the Only Indicator of Environmental Friendliness?
No. While MPG is a useful proxy for energy efficiency, it is not a complete measure of environmental impact. Emissions of NOx, particulates, and other pollutants, as well as total life‑cycle emissions (including manufacturing and end‑of‑life disposal), also matter. Some modern engines achieve good mpg while remaining cleaner on other emission metrics, thanks to technologies such as selective catalytic reduction or particulate filters. If environmental impact is a priority, review multiple metrics in addition to MPG, including CO2 output and real‑world emission tests.
